.features-list li{margin-bottom:7px;line-height:1.5}@media (max-width:1024px){button.nav-link{font-size:24px;width:400px;height:55px;margin-bottom:15px!important}img.image-e50{max-height:100%!important;height:auto!important;max-width:100%}img.img-benefit{height:100%;max-height:100%;width:100%}}.faq-bg{background:#30123d;padding:20px;line-height:1.8em;margin-bottom:20px}.bread_link{margin:auto!important;margin:30px 0 0;display:table;color:#000!important;text-align:center!important}.stairlift-section{padding:25px 0}.stairlift-image img{width:100%;border-radius:10px}.stairlift-text{color:#333}.stairlift-text a{color:#007bff;text-decoration:none}h3.head-beneift{font-size:20px;font-weight:600}.spec-table{background-color:white;border-collapse:separate;border-spacing:0;width:100%;box-shadow:0 4px 8px rgba(0,0,0,.1)}.spec-table th,.spec-table td{padding:15px;text-align:left;border:1px solid #cfd9e7}.spec-table th{background-color:#d0e1f2;font-weight:700}.spec-table td{background-color:#f3f7fc}.city_image1{height:390px;object-fit:contain}.black_bk_new{background:#dacbed}.black_bk_new h2{color:#000}.black_bk_new p{color:#000;font-size:24px}.black_bk_new span{color:#6c34bb}.accordion-body{padding-top:15px!important}.colors{display:flex;padding:30px 0 25px;margin:0 auto}.color{height:36px;width:36px;margin-left:.5em;border-radius:18px;box-shadow:0px 4px 10px rgba(0,0,0,30%);border:2px solid #aaa;cursor:pointer}.img-sec{width:80%;margin:auto}.wrap_btn{height:100%}.button_go{min-width:300px;min-height:60px;display:inline-flex;font-size:16px;align-items:center;justify-content:center;text-transform:uppercase;text-align:center;letter-spacing:1.3px;font-weight:700;color:#fff;background:#6c34bb;background:linear-gradient(90deg,#6c34bb 0%,#6c34bb 100%);border:none;border-radius:1000px;box-shadow:12px 12px 24px #fff;transition:all .3s ease-in-out 0s;cursor:pointer;outline:none;position:relative;padding:10px}.button_go::before{content:"";border-radius:1000px;min-width:calc(300px + 12px);min-height:calc(60px + 12px);border:6px solid #6c34bb;box-shadow:0 0 60px #6c34bb;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);opacity:0;transition:all .3s ease-in-out 0s}.button_go:hover,.button_go:focus{color:#fff;transform:translateY(-6px)}.button_go:hover::before,.button_go:focus::before{opacity:1}.button_go::after{content:"";width:30px;height:30px;border-radius:100%;border:6px solid #6c34bb;position:absolute;z-index:1;top:50%;left:50%;transform:translate(-50%,-50%);animation:ring 1.5s infinite}.button_go:hover::after,.button_go:focus::after{animation:none;display:none}.guarantee-section{text-align:center;padding:50px 0;background-color:#f3f3f3}.guarantee-section h2{font-weight:700;position:relative;display:inline-block}.guarantee-section h2::before,.guarantee-section h2::after{content:"";position:absolute;top:50%;width:50px;height:3px;background-color:black}.guarantee-section h2::before{left:-60px}.guarantee-section h2::after{right:-60px}.guarantee-card{background:#fff;padding:25px;border-radius:10px;text-align:center;box-shadow:0px 4px 10px rgba(0,0,0,.1);margin-bottom:20px}.guarantee-card img{width:60px;margin-bottom:15px}.guarantee-card h4{font-weight:700;margin-bottom:10px}.guarantee-card hr{width:50px;border:2px solid #fff;margin:auto;margin-bottom:15px}.elite-cont{font-size:14px}.tab-section{padding:50px 0;text-align:center}.tab-section h2{font-weight:700}.nav-tabs .nav-link{color:white;border:none;background:#6c7a89;font-weight:700}.nav-tabs .nav-link.active{background:#b0c4de;color:black}.tab-content{background:rgba(75,34,103,.36);padding:30px;border-radius:10px;text-align:left}.tab-content img{max-width:100%;border-radius:10px}.read-more-btn{background:#fff;color:#4b2267;border:none;font-weight:700;padding:10px 20px;border-radius:5px;text-decoration:none}button.nav-link{font-size:24px;width:250px;height:55px;margin-right:5px}.elitetabs.nav-tabs{border-bottom:none}ul.product-lits li{padding-bottom:10px}.feat-section{padding:50px 0}.feat-item{display:flex;align-items:flex-start;gap:10px;font-size:18px;margin-bottom:20px}.feat-icon{font-size:24px;color:white}.image-container img{width:80%;border-radius:8px;max-height:660px;height:660px}